Why Did Molly Ephraim Step Away from Last Man Standing?

The story of Molly Ephraim's departure from "Last Man Standing" is a bit of a common one in the entertainment business. The show, which had been airing on ABC, was canceled in 2017 after its sixth season. This decision by the network meant that, for a time, the program was off the air. When something like that happens, actors often look for other opportunities, which is, you know, a very natural thing to do when your work schedule changes unexpectedly.

After the initial cancellation, Molly Ephraim, like many other performers whose shows end, went on to take on different acting assignments. She moved forward with her career, securing roles in other projects. So, when "Last Man Standing" later received a revival by the Fox network, she found herself in a situation where she had already made other plans for her time. She had, in other words, commitments that prevented her from returning to play Mandy Baxter again.

It's important to understand that this kind of situation isn't uncommon for actors. When a show stops, they don't simply wait around; they seek out new work. By the time "Last Man Standing" got a second life, Molly Ephraim was already busy with other acting responsibilities. This meant that, unfortunately for fans who loved her as Mandy, she was not available to reprise her role. It's a clear example, really, of how scheduling can influence who appears in a television series.

How Did Molly Ephraim Get Her Start in Film? A Look at Early Work

Before becoming a familiar face on television, Molly Ephraim also made her mark in the world of movies, with one particular film standing out as an early notable role. She is, as a matter of fact, well-known for her work in the 2010 movie "Paranormal Activity 2." This film was a significant early step in her career on the big screen, allowing her to reach a different segment of the audience compared to television viewers. It was, you know, a pretty big deal at the time for her.

In "Paranormal Activity 2," Molly Ephraim took on the part of Ali, a teenage daughter caught up in the unsettling events of the story. This role would have called for a different kind of performance, one that conveys fear and suspense rather than humor. Her involvement in a film that became part of a popular horror series shows a different side of her acting abilities, proving she could handle intense and frightening situations on screen. She truly brought a sense of vulnerability to the character.
